Abstract
The banking sector in the Republic of Moldova has undergone significant transformation since the country’s independence in 1991. This evolution is closely tied to the nation’s broader economic trajectory and its ability to withstand various internal and external shocks. From the collapse of the Soviet economic system to the implementation of market-based reforms, the Moldovan banking sector has had to navigate a series of financial crises, regulatory changes, and geopolitical challenges. This paper examines the evolution of Moldova’s banking sector from the perspective of economic resilience, focusing on its capacity to absorb shocks and adapt to changing economic conditions. The study highlights key phases in the development of the banking system, including the post-Soviet transition period, the consolidation of the banking sector, and the 2008 global financial crisis, which exposed vulnerabilities in Moldova's financial system. It further explores the effects of the 2014 "billion-dollar theft" on public trust in banks and the subsequent reforms implemented by the National Bank of Moldova to restore stability and strengthen financial supervision. Through a mixed-methods approach, combining qualitative interviews with banking professionals and quantitative analysis of key financial indicators, this research assesses how regulatory frameworks, institutional reforms, and macroeconomic factors have influenced the resilience of the banking sector. It concludes by discussing the ongoing challenges and opportunities for the sector in the face of economic volatility, political instability, and the evolving role of remittances in Moldova's economy. The findings suggest that while significant progress has been made in enhancing the banking system's resilience, the sector must continue to adapt to both domestic and global economic pressures to ensure long-term stability and growth.
